I've had defenders on all 4 corners of this Sienna for 2.5 years, The front 2 are shot with 25-30k miles on them (ok I never rotated). I have had michelin defenders on 2 other vehicles, and cooper CS5 grand touring on a third. I just ordered 2 General Altimax RT43 for this van, to replace the worn defenders. Im thinking run these for about 2 years then get 4 new ones.
I dont know what to expect out of the Generals, this will be my first set. However, I cant say Im overly impressed with the Defenders. They are somewhat quiet and smooth, look nice, but I think the Coopers are a better tire. I havent really tested the durability of the coopers, as the car is not driven that much. But every time I get in the car, I think, man, these tires are quiet. Cost wise, the defenders and coopers are about the same, if the defender has a steep discount. General is easily the least expensive of the 3.
Anyone else compared these 3 tires? Im curious to see how the generals do, but all other factors aside, ill look for CS5 for any car im re-shoeing in the future.
